Ingredients
This easy, light and fluffy no-bake patriotic cheesecake with a delightful blue layer in the middle and red on top is perfect for sharing with family and friends at holiday potlucks, BBQs, and cookouts.
For the Crust
- 6 oz. Maria cookies (crushed)
- 1/2 stick butter (4 tbsp) (melted)
For the White Layer
- 1 package lemon jello powder (3 oz.)
- 3/4 cup boiling water
- 8 oz. cream cheese (softened)
- 1 cup powdered sugar
- 1 cup sour cream
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up heavy cream
For the Blue Layer
- 1 package berry jello powder (3 oz.)
- 3/4 cup boiling water
- 1/2 cup ice cubes
For the Red Layer
- 1 package strawberry jello powder (3 oz.)
- 3/4 cup boiling water
- 1/2 cup ice cubes
For Decoration
- Mixed berries and sprinkles
How to Make No-Bake Red White and Blue Jello Cheesecake
Step 1: Prepare the Crust
- In a mixing bowl, combine crushed Maria cookies with melted butter.
- Mix until well combined.
- Press the mixture into the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an evenly.
- Chill in the refrigerator while preparing the filling.
Step 2: Make the White Layer
- In a bowl, dissolve lemon jello powder in boiling water; let it cool slightly.
- In another bowl, beat softened cream cheese until smooth.
- Add powdered sugar, sour cream, vanilla extract, and heavy cream; blend until creamy.
- Slowly add cooled lemon jello mixture; mix until well combined.
- Pour this white layer over the chilled crust in the springform pan.
- Refrigerate for about 30 minutes to set.
Step 3: Prepare the Blue Layer
- While waiting for the white layer to set, dissolve berry jello powder in boiling water.
- Add ice cubes to cool down; stir until fully dissolved.
- Once the white layer is set, carefully pour the blue layer over it.
- Return to the refrigerator for another 30 minutes.
Step 4: Create the Red Layer
- Repeat similar steps as above with strawberry jello powder; dissolve it in boiling water then add ice cubes.
- Once cooled slightly but not set, pour over the blue layer gently.
- Let it chill in the fridge for at least two hours or until firm.
Step 5: Serve Your Cheesecake
- Carefully remove from springform pan once set.
- Decorate with mixed berries and sprinkles before slicing into portions.
- Enjoy your festive No-Bake Red White and Blue Jello Cheesecake!

How to Perfect No-Bake Red White and Blue Jello Cheesecake
Creating the ultimate No-Bake Red White and Blue Jello Cheesecake requires attention to detail. Here are some tips to ensure your dessert turns out perfectly every time.
- Use room temperature ingredients: Allow your cream cheese, sour cream, and heavy cream to sit out before mixing. This will help achieve a smooth and creamy texture.
- Chill between layers: Be sure to let each layer set properly in the fridge before adding the next one. This helps prevent colors from bleeding into each other.
- Whip heavy cream thoroughly: When whipping your heavy cream, aim for stiff peaks. This will give your cheesecake the light and fluffy texture it needs.
- Experiment with flavors: Feel free to try different flavored gelatin powders or add citrus zest to enhance the flavor profile of your cheesecake.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Making the perfect No-Bake Red White and Blue Jello Cheesecake can be easy, but certain mistakes can lead to less-than-ideal results. Here are some common pitfalls to watch out for.
- Skipping the Cream Cheese Softening: Using cold cream cheese can make mixing difficult and result in a lumpy texture. Always allow it to soften at room temperature before use.
- Incorrect Jello Ratios: Using too much or too little water when preparing the jello layers can affect the final texture. Follow the package instructions carefully for best results.
- Not Allowing Enough Chilling Time: Rushing the chilling process can prevent the cheesecake from setting properly. Ensure you chill it for at least 3 hours before serving.
- Neglecting Layer Separation: If you pour the jello layers too quickly, they might mix together instead of forming distinct layers. Pour gently and allow each layer to set before adding the next.
- Overmixing the Heavy Cream: Whipping the heavy cream too long can turn it into butter instead of maintaining a light, fluffy texture. Stop mixing once stiff peaks form.
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ftover No-Bake Red White and Blue Jello Cheesecake in an airtight container.
- It will stay fresh for up to 5 days in the refrigerator.
- For best quality, consume within 2–3 days.
Freezing No-Bake Red White and Blue Jello Cheesecake
- Wrap individual slices or whole cheesecake tightly in plastic wrap, then aluminum foil.
- It can be frozen for up to 2 months.
- Thaw in the refrigerator overnight before serving.
